Re: Waze3 for Symbian

Postby gettingthere » Thu Feb 16, 2012 4:05 pm

fishkill wrote:With Nokia still being the overall leader in handset sales and the growth of smartphone saturation in emerging markets, it would seem foolish to think that users wouldn't stick with their beloved ( and yes Nokia feature phone owners LOVE their handsets) Nokia as they upgrade.


Although the IDC Nokia data that was linked to includes a significant number of feature phones vs. Smart Phones that can run Waze. Also, keep in mind that Nokia itself has abandoned Symbian and sales of Symbian enabled Smart Phones are in decline vs. iOS and Android Smart Phones which are gaining market share.

quote from the article -

"Fewer Symbian devices will be sold in 2012"

Re: Waze3 for Symbian

Postby RallyChris » Fri Feb 10, 2012 7:00 pm

If the issue is with something that is map related, the server based... incorrect map, routing, etc, then those will continue to get better, as either route analysis corrects things, map edits are manually done, or the routing code is improved (as that is server based)

Just at this point there is no future client enhancement or fixes for this platform.
